Transaction cd30fde31ebf62466f8376dcbf8658cf7d68355263c3d49ac94f80f205de8de9
1 Input
2 Outputs
- cd30fde31ebf62466f8376dcbf8658cf7d68355263c3d49ac94f80f205de8de9:0
- cd30fde31ebf62466f8376dcbf8658cf7d68355263c3d49ac94f80f205de8de9:1
value 410000
address 3NBMkNGVMGWskQcvGidfPTB6c5PRFzytAG
value 127409913
address 1FoxBitjXcBeZUS4eDzPZ7b124q3N7QJK7